Output e653fa58df49e80bb14622f0bfd4bb24660f44b38adebcf5ba6da4ec04030427:0

value
10501
script pubkey
OP_0 OP_PUSHBYTES_20 1998de46d744040140f0a17ac0c21b1ef42c94e1
address
bc1qrxvdu3khgszqzs8s59avpssmrm6ze98pa3ralx
transaction
e653fa58df49e80bb14622f0bfd4bb24660f44b38adebcf5ba6da4ec04030427
confirmations
130566
spent
true